Commercial Paving Repair in Palm Springs, CA
Commercial paving repair services focus on restoring and maintaining existing paved surfaces such as parking lots, driveways, walkways, and other asphalt or concrete areas on commercial properties. These projects typically involve fixing cracks, potholes, surface unevenness, and deteriorated sections to improve safety, functionality, and appearance. Property owners often seek these services to extend the lifespan of their paved surfaces, prevent further damage, and ensure compliance with safety standards, especially in high-traffic areas like retail centers, office complexes, or industrial sites.
Before requesting commercial paving repair, property owners should consider the extent of the damage, the age of the existing pavement, and the specific needs of the project. Understanding whether repairs involve patching, crack sealing, or resurfacing can help determine the most effective solution. Additionally, assessing the underlying issues causing the damage, such as drainage problems or soil movement, can influence the repair approach. Clear communication about the scope of work and desired outcomes can help ensure the repair services meet the property's long-term maintenance goals.

Common Commercial Paving Repair Jobs
Parking Lot Repairs - restoring damaged or cracked asphalt in commercial parking areas.
Driveway Resurfacing - improving the appearance and durability of existing driveways.
Pothole Repairs - filling and sealing potholes to ensure smooth, safe surfaces.
Crack Filling - sealing surface cracks to prevent water damage and further deterioration.
Sealcoating Services - applying protective coatings to extend the lifespan of paved surfaces.
Surface Restoration - revitalizing worn or aged pavement to improve curb appeal.
Commercial Paving Repair Questions
What types of commercial paving repairs are commonly requested? Property owners often seek repairs for cracks, potholes, surface erosion, and seal coating to maintain pavement durability and appearance.
How can I tell if my parking lot need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, uneven surfaces, standing water, or faded markings, indicating maintenance may be necessary.
Are there specific paving repair options suitable for high-traffic areas? Yes, durable repair methods like asphalt overlays or patching are designed to withstand heavy use and extend pavement life.
What should property owners consider before scheduling paving repairs? It's important to assess the extent of damage, plan for proper drainage, and ensure the repair method aligns with the property's usage needs.
